King Charles invites Trump for unprecedented second UK state visit
- Donald Trump has accepted an invitation for a second UK state visit, as confirmed by UK Prime Minister Keir Starmer, making it the first time any U.S. President has been given two state visits.
- This visit will be the first of its kind for a U.S. President, as confirmed by UK Prime Minister Keir Starmer, who referred to it as 'historic.'
- During the visit, Starmer plans to discuss U.S. Support for Ukraine and trade tariffs, highlighting the special relationship between the U.S. And Britain.
- Trump expressed enthusiasm about the visit, stating, 'The answer is yes,' and praising King Charles as 'a great gentleman, a wonderful man.
